Standish Township is a special area in Arenac County, located in the state of Michigan, United States. It's like a small local government area. In 2020, about 1,701 people lived here. The city of Standish is right next to the township, but it has its own separate government.

Communities in Standish Township

Standish Township is home to a few smaller communities. These places are not officially separate cities or towns.

Pine River Community

  • Pine River is a community located in the northeast part of the township.
  • It is about 3.5 miles (5.6 km) east of the city of Standish.

Whites Beach Community

  • Whites Beach is another community in the southeast part of the township.
  • It is located right along the shore of Lake Huron.
  • This area is next to land that belongs to the Saginaw Chippewa Tribal Nation. This land is called Off-reservation trust land.

Geography of Standish Township

Standish Township covers a total area of about 79.0 square kilometers (30.5 square miles).

Land and Water Areas

  • Most of the township is land, about 71.6 square kilometers (27.6 square miles).
  • The rest, about 7.4 square kilometers (2.9 square miles), is water.
  • This means that about 9.41% of the township's total area is covered by water.

Population and People

In 2000, there were 2,026 people living in Standish Township. Let's look at some facts about the people who live here.

How Many People Live Here?

  • There were 802 households in the township.
  • A household is a group of people living together in one home.
  • About 575 of these households were families.

Age Groups in the Township

  • About 24.6% of the people were under 18 years old.
  • About 12.7% of the people were 65 years old or older.
  • The average age of people in the township was 39 years old.
